Background technique
At present, global employing LNG Liquefied natural gas LNG (liquefiednaturalgas) is increasing gradually as the powered ship quantity of fuel, since newly-built rock gas powered ship subsidy way is carried out by Ministry of Communications of China, apply for that the newly-built LNG powered ship of subsidizing reaches 600.Along with the development of LNG powered ship, corresponding corollary equipment is also in fast development, and gas fuel supply system is the core system of LNG powered ship.Natural gas supply Operation system setting two on general boats and ships overlaps, and some boats and ships is arranged two storage tanks and two cover air supply systems, and some boats and ships arrange a storage tank and two cover air supply systems.
But the domestic manufacturer of doing the design of gas fuel air supply system is at present less, and most gas fuel air supply system composition is comparatively complicated, annex, equipment are more, general a set of air supply system all comprises a vaporizer, a heater and a liquid tank from compress cell (pressurebuildupunit), is called for short PBU.Based on current small-sized LNG powered ship fuel system complex structure, valve piping is more, and when motor air feed changes in demand, system can not be reacted in time, there is the features such as the danger that in pipeline, pressure can raise.

The utility model discloses a kind of LNG fuel system peculiar to vessel without storage tank compress cell.
With reference to Fig. 1, for the structural representation of embodiment 1 of the present utility model, described system comprises: for storing the natural gas storage tank 101 of gas fuel, and natural gas storage tank 101 has one for being used for liquified natural gas fuel area density to the vaporization liquid outlet 103 of heating unit 104 and one to receive the gas returning port 102 of the gaseous natural gas fuel of backflow from vaporization heating unit 104.
Native system realizes controlling the gas fuel after the heat vaporized and control section vaporization of gas fuel by multiple control valve be arranged on the pipeline of described natural gas storage tank 101 and the output pipe of described vaporization heating unit 104 and is back in natural gas storage tank 101 air pressure balance regulated in natural gas storage tank 101 and each transfer conduit.
Described control valve comprises: liquid phase root valve 106, liquid phase remote-controlled valve 105, supercharging return-air valve 108, supercharging return-air remote-controlled valve 107, air feed remote-controlled valve 111.
Pipeline between described vaporization heating unit 104 and described liquid outlet 103 is connected with liquid phase root valve 106 and liquid phase remote-controlled valve 105.
Pipeline between described vaporization heating unit 104 and described gas returning port 102 is connected with supercharging return-air remote-controlled valve 107 and supercharging return-air valve 108.
Described vaporization heating unit 104 realizes after existing water bath type vaporizer can be adopted to transform, concrete finger: increase a branch road and be used for being connected with natural gas storage tank 101 in original vaporization pipeline, carrying out regulating and controlling pressure by being led back in natural gas storage tank 101 by part gaseous natural gas fuel, is natural gas storage tank 101 supercharging.
In preferred embodiment 1, the heat exchanging tube of described vaporization heating unit 104 adopts coil structure, reduces the structural stress that heat exchanging tube produces because of temperature variation.Adopt one or more heat exchanging tube coileds, layering is enumerated, and integral arrangement is in a urceolus.Compare other type heat exchangers, reduce joint quantity, the possibility of gas leakage is down to minimum.
In use, when the motor 112 that described system connects is in firm power running, supercharging and the air feed of system are in stability.When motor 112 power reduces suddenly, when required Natural Gas reduces, gaseous natural gas fuel after LNG vaporization is more, pressure in each pipeline can raise, gaseous natural gas fuel is got back in natural gas storage tank 101 by return line under the effect of the pressure, liquified natural gas flow in fuel in natural gas storage tank 101 is to the amount also corresponding minimizing of vaporization heating unit 104, be unlikely to make pipeline inner pressure too high, through adjustment after a while, pressure in pipeline will reach new state of equilibrium, the safety of abundant safeguards system.
If air feed demand continues lower, user also can reduce by regulating and controlling liquid phase remote-controlled valve 105 boil-off rate that the flow of liquified natural gas fuel entering vaporization heating unit 104 reduces gas fuel.
When air feed demand continues lower, user can also increase the pressure of vaporizing in heating unit 104 and pipeline by regulating supercharging return-air remote-controlled valve 107, makes the gas fuel of gaseous state more be back to gas returning port 102 along pipeline and is back in natural gas storage tank.
By the application of technique scheme, make to be optimized air supply system, vaporization heating unit in system not only can meet the gas supply demand of motor, and can meet the boost demand of storage tank, and without the need to PBU and heater, the pressure of storage tank in system is made to remain at working pressure conditions, without the need to manual tune, structure is simple, arrangement convenience, be easy to operation, be convenient to safeguard.Can also be realized for the Stress control in the control of air demand and storage tank by manual tune simultaneously.
Meanwhile, described system also comprises: on the output pipe of described vaporization heating unit 104, is provided with for eliminating liquified natural gas fuel in output pipe, and plays the gas-liquid separator 110 of pressure stabilization function.Liquified natural gas fuel remaining in the flow in fuel after vaporization heating unit 104 processes can be filtered out by this gas-liquid separator, improve to the gaseous state purity of motor supply fuel.
Also air feed remote-controlled valve 111 is connected with by pipeline between the motor 112 that described gas-liquid separator 110 is connected with described system.The amount of gaseous natural gas fuel can be supplied to motor 112 by regulable control by described air feed remote-controlled valve 111.Gas-liquid separator 110 has the pressure stabilization function realizing gas liquid separating function, motor air feed, and prevents conduit failure heat medium from flowing into the function of motor.

With reference to Fig. 2, for the structural representation of the embodiment 2 of the utility model patent, design a natural gas storage tank 201 and join two cover air supply systems, without the need to arranging storage tank compress cell in addition, be connected with the gas fuel output pipe that two-way is identical, be respectively two cover air supply systems and gas fuel is provided.Described vaporization heating unit 204 comprises multiple, described natural gas storage tank 201 comprises the corresponding multiple liquid outlets 203 that connect of multiple and described vaporization heating unit 204 and multiple gas returning port 202.
For often overlapping air supply system, its structure is close with the structure described in embodiment 1, for storing the natural gas storage tank 201 of gas fuel, natural gas storage tank 201 has one for being used for liquified natural gas fuel area density to the vaporization liquid outlet 203 of heating unit 204 and one to receive the gas returning port 202 of the gaseous natural gas fuel of backflow from vaporization heating unit 204.
Native system realizes controlling the gas fuel after the heat vaporized and control section vaporization of gas fuel by multiple control valve be arranged on the pipeline of described natural gas storage tank 201 and the output pipe of described vaporization heating unit 204 and is back in natural gas storage tank 201 air pressure balance regulated in natural gas storage tank 201 and each transfer conduit.
Described control valve comprises: liquid phase root valve 206, liquid phase remote-controlled valve 205, supercharging return-air valve 208, supercharging return-air remote-controlled valve 207, air feed remote-controlled valve 211.
Pipeline between described vaporization heating unit 204 and described liquid outlet 203 is connected with liquid phase root valve 206 and liquid phase remote-controlled valve 205.
Pipeline between described vaporization heating unit 204 and described gas returning port 202 is connected with supercharging return-air remote-controlled valve 207 and supercharging return-air valve 208.
On the output pipe of described vaporization heating unit 204, the gas-liquid separator 210 for eliminating the too gas fuel of liquid in output pipe is installed.Liquified natural gas fuel remaining in the flow in fuel after vaporization heating unit 204 processes can be filtered out by this gas-liquid separator, improve to the gaseous state purity of motor supply fuel.
Also air feed remote-controlled valve 211 is connected with by pipeline between the motor 2112 that described gas-liquid separator 210 is connected with described system.The amount of gaseous natural gas fuel can be supplied to motor 212 by regulable control by described air feed remote-controlled valve 211.
Between output pipe outside the air feed remote-controlled valve 211 of multiple described vaporization heating unit 204, be connected with switching valve 213.
The two cover air supply system structures that natural gas storage tank 201 connects are substantially identical, the supply air line of two cover air supply systems is separated by switching valve 213, work to respectively corresponding motor 212, when set of system breaks down, the operation of another set of system can not be had influence on, still can be motor 212 provides fuel to supply, and maintains the power supply that boats and ships are not less than 40%.User can also make the supply air line of two cover air supply systems be connected by adjustment switching valve 213, makes the air supply system of non-fault be two motor 212 air feed simultaneously.
Being made it possible to achieve by a natural gas storage tank by the application of technique scheme can be that two cover air supply systems supply fuel simultaneously simultaneously, enhances the stability of ship power system simultaneously.
